Microgeneration Certification Scheme (MCS) and Competent Person Scheme (CPS)
After registration to the NICEIC Competent Person Scheme (CPS) your work can be self-certified easily online without Local Authority Building Control inspection. In addition to this membership of the CPS means that from March 2009, you are eligible to apply for your own Microgeneration Certification Scheme (MCS) number, allowing you to quote for work as both a competent person and a MCS approved installer.
